From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: Bartosz Golaszewski Subject: [PATCH] gpio: pca953x: add a comment explaining the need for a lockdep subclass Date: Mon, 26 Sep 2016 11:54:14 +0200 Message-ID: <1474883655-15824-1-git-send-email-bgolaszewski@baylibre.com> Return-path: Sender: linux-i2c-owner@vger.kernel.org To: Linus Walleij , Alexandre Courbot , Andy Shevchenko , Vignesh R , Yong Li , Geert Uytterhoeven , Peter Zijlstra , Ingo Molnar , Wolfram Sang , Peter Rosin Cc: linux-i2c , linux-gpio , LKML , Bartosz Golaszewski List-Id: linux-gpio@vger.kernel.org Since there's an rc8 I thought I'd send a follow-up patch to the series addressing the lockdep false positive in pca953x. The reason for setting the subclass in the probe function is not explained in the code nor is it obvious at first glance. This patch adds a comment explaining the problem.
